Qualifications:
- Active and unencumbered Occupational Therapy license
- Prior experience working in school settings (preferred)
- Strong communication, organizational, and documentation skills
- Ability to develop and implement individualized treatment plans
- Flexible, collaborative, and eager to adapt to new environments
Key Responsibilities:
- Provide occupational therapy services to students as outlined in IEPs
- Assess, plan, and deliver interventions for children with diverse needs
- Collaborate with teachers, support staff, and families to enhance student participation and outcomes
- Keep accurate records and participate in multidisciplinary meetings
- Adapt strategies to promote student independence and success in the school environment
